Enjoy FREE exhibition admission all day during H-E-B Free First Sundays, held the first Sunday of every month. Activities are from 10 a.m. to 2 p.m. Families can explore the Story of Texas through three floors of exhibitions that showcase and tell the history of artifacts from around the state.
Activities:
Explore women's contributions to science, technology, engineering, and math through hands-on science experiments with Girlstart
Learn the amazing world of coding through fun, interactive robots for all ages with Latinitas (ages 9-14)
Explore the history of women mathematicians with Math Happens through curve stitching, a craft invented in the 1900's by mathematician Mary Everest Boole, to teach girls and young women about math. Math Happens will provide a variety of frames, thread, and examples for you to make your own curve stitching creation.
Listen to a storytime about women in STEM in celebration of Read Across America Day
